Enhancing Patient Care with Intelligent Medical Scribe Technology

In the dynamic realm of healthcare, efficiency and accuracy are paramount. Intelligent medical scribe technology is revolutionizing patient care by automating documentation processes, freeing up valuable time for clinicians to focus on what matters most: patient interaction and treatment. These innovative solutions leverage natural language processing (NLP) and machine learning algorithms to capture patient information in real-time during clinical encounters. By transforming spoken statements into comprehensive medical records, intelligent scribes minimize documentation burden, facilitating clinicians to provide more timely and targeted care.

  • Moreover, intelligent scribes can assist in identifying potential diagnoses based on patient input, suggesting further evaluations.
  • Such augmented clinical workflow contributes a more streamlined and productive healthcare experience for both patients and providers.
